在Word中設(shè)置不連續(xù)頁(yè)碼的方法
一般情況下,在Word中設(shè)置頁(yè)碼是按照全文頁(yè)碼連續(xù)編碼的,從首頁(yè)到最后一頁(yè)的頁(yè)碼是連續(xù)的。但是對(duì)于需要對(duì)文檔中的不同章節(jié)設(shè)置不同頁(yè)碼的情況,比如論文、書籍等文檔中存在目錄、序言、編者話等與正文不同的內(nèi)
一般情況下,在Word中設(shè)置頁(yè)碼是按照全文頁(yè)碼連續(xù)編碼的,從首頁(yè)到最后一頁(yè)的頁(yè)碼是連續(xù)的。但是對(duì)于需要對(duì)文檔中的不同章節(jié)設(shè)置不同頁(yè)碼的情況,比如論文、書籍等文檔中存在目錄、序言、編者話等與正文不同的內(nèi)容時(shí),這些部分需要單獨(dú)設(shè)置頁(yè)碼。接下來(lái),我們將演示如何在Word中實(shí)現(xiàn)不連續(xù)設(shè)置頁(yè)碼。
導(dǎo)入文件
有兩種方法可以導(dǎo)入文件,讓我們逐一介紹。
方法1:通過(guò)E-iceblue官網(wǎng)下載
首先,前往E-iceblue官網(wǎng)下載Free for Java的文件包,并解壓下載的文件。然后,在IDEA程序中導(dǎo)入文件,該文件位于解壓后的文件夾lib中。
方法2:通過(guò)Maven倉(cāng)庫(kù)導(dǎo)入
另外一種方法是通過(guò)Maven倉(cāng)庫(kù)導(dǎo)入文件。在你的項(xiàng)目的pom.xml文件中添加以下依賴:
```xml
```
然后,運(yùn)行`mvn install`命令以導(dǎo)入所需的jar文件。
以上是導(dǎo)入文件的兩種方法,選擇其中一種即可開始設(shè)置不連續(xù)頁(yè)碼。
使用設(shè)置不連續(xù)頁(yè)碼
完成文件的導(dǎo)入后,接下來(lái)我們將使用來(lái)實(shí)現(xiàn)不連續(xù)設(shè)置頁(yè)碼。
首先,在Java代碼中創(chuàng)建一個(gè)新的Word文檔對(duì)象:
```java
Document document new Document();
```
然后,通過(guò)`().get(0).getPageSetup().setDifferentFirstPageHeaderFooter(true)`方法設(shè)置第一頁(yè)的頁(yè)眉頁(yè)腳為獨(dú)立設(shè)置。
接下來(lái),我們可以通過(guò)以下代碼示例來(lái)設(shè)置某一節(jié)的起始頁(yè)碼和頁(yè)碼樣式:
```java
Section section ().get(0);
().setRestartPageNumbering(true); // 設(shè)置重啟頁(yè)碼編號(hào)
().setPageStartingNumber(1); // 設(shè)置起始頁(yè)碼編號(hào)
().setPageNumberStyle(PageNumberStyle.LOWERCASE_ROMAN); // 設(shè)置頁(yè)碼樣式為小寫羅馬數(shù)字
```
通過(guò)以上代碼,我們可以看到第一節(jié)的起始頁(yè)碼被設(shè)置為1,并且頁(yè)碼樣式為小寫羅馬數(shù)字。你可以根據(jù)自己的需求來(lái)設(shè)置不同節(jié)的起始頁(yè)碼和頁(yè)碼樣式。
最后,使用`("", )`將新生成的Word文檔保存到本地。
總結(jié)
本文介紹了如何在Word中進(jìn)行不連續(xù)設(shè)置頁(yè)碼的方法。通過(guò)導(dǎo)入文件,并使用提供的API,我們能夠輕松地實(shí)現(xiàn)對(duì)不同章節(jié)的頁(yè)碼進(jìn)行單獨(dú)設(shè)置。希望本文對(duì)您有所幫助,祝您在編輯電腦文章時(shí)取得更好的效果!